Koshinkai Bujutsu Kai (KBK) translates, "The Brotherhood or Society to study and improve traditional and modern fighting methodologies".

The goal of the KBK is to serve one another in a brotherhood of martial arts, approach martial arts from a research and educational point of view and to respect all martial arts whether traditional or eclectic. It is our endeavor to help martial artists grow in all areas from elementary to higher education in study, application and teaching of martial arts. The KBK also provides a legitimate means for students and instructors to further their studies, certification and success at large in all facets of their martial arts experience.

In addition we seek to perpetuate ethics, morals, cultural understanding as prescribed in the universal philosophy of martial arts and combat ignorance, prejudice, hate through acceptance of martial arts styles and practitioners in a universal and unbiased manner. Finally, as instructors, directors, members and representatives of the KBK, it is our responsibility to strive for excellence in ourselves and in the study of martial arts. Furthermore, we strive for the continued growth, expansion and success of the KBK through active participation, support of each other and functions sanctioned by the KBK.
